<?php namespace Drupal\Tests\field\Kernel; /** * Tests field validation. * * @group field */ class FieldValidationTest extends FieldKernelTestBase { /** * @var string */ private $entityType; /** * @var string */ private $bundle; /** * @var \Drupal\Core\Entity\EntityInterface */ private $entity; protected function setUp() { parent::setUp(); // Create a field and storage of type 'test_field', on the 'entity_test' // entity type. $this->entityType = 'entity_test'; $this->bundle = 'entity_test'; $this->createFieldWithStorage('', $this->entityType, $this->bundle); // Create an 'entity_test' entity. $this->entity = entity_create($this->entityType, [ 'type' => $this->bundle, ]); } /** * Tests that the number of values is validated against the field cardinality. */ public function testCardinalityConstraint() { $cardinality = $this->fieldTestData->field_storage->getCardinality(); $entity = $this->entity; for ($delta = 0; $delta < $cardinality + 1; $delta++) { $entity->{$this->fieldTestData->field_name}[] = ['value' => 1]; } // Validate the field. $violations = $entity->{$this->fieldTestData->field_name}->validate(); // Check that the expected constraint violations are reported. $this->assertEqual(count($violations), 1); $this->assertEqual($violations[0]->getPropertyPath(), ''); $this->assertEqual($violations[0]->getMessage(), t('%name: this field cannot hold more than @count values.', ['%name' => $this->fieldTestData->field->getLabel(), '@count' => $cardinality])); } /** * Tests that constraints defined by the field type are validated. */ public function testFieldConstraints() { $cardinality = $this->fieldTestData->field_storage->getCardinality(); $entity = $this->entity; // The test is only valid if the field cardinality is greater than 2. $this->assertTrue($cardinality >= 2); // Set up values for the field. $expected_violations = []; for ($delta = 0; $delta < $cardinality; $delta++) { // All deltas except '1' have incorrect values. if ($delta == 1) { $value = 1; } else { $value = -1; $expected_violations[$delta . '.value'][] = t('%name does not accept the value -1.', ['%name' => $this->fieldTestData->field->getLabel()]); } $entity->{$this->fieldTestData->field_name}[] = $value; } // Validate the field. $violations = $entity->{$this->fieldTestData->field_name}->validate(); // Check that the expected constraint violations are reported. $violations_by_path = []; foreach ($violations as $violation) { $violations_by_path[$violation->getPropertyPath()][] = $violation->getMessage(); } $this->assertEqual($violations_by_path, $expected_violations); } }
